THE COMPANY

The Van Nahmen family has a long tradition of fruit processing. Founded in 1917, it began producing juices in 1934, initially as a contract juicing plant. Even today, orchard owners in the Rhineland and MĂ¼nsterland regions rely on Van Nahmen to transform their fruit into juice. The third and fourth generations have continued the tradition as highly regarded juice producers, ensuring that ripe fruit is turned into superior quality juice, according to internal standards that are stricter than those imposed by law. The utmost care in the selection of suppliers, fruit selected from the best locations and a constant search for ancient varieties to rediscover: this is Van Nahmen today, with the absolute purity of fruit without artificial flavourings. The distinction between juice and nectar is fundamental: juice is always 100% fruit, obtained from the first pressing without the addition of water; nectar, although also coming from the first pressing, is diluted with water as required by law. What makes the company unique is that, unlike many producers, Van Nahmen makes juices from 100% of the declared fruit, without using apple as a neutral base, preserving the identity and authenticity of each variety.
